§ 12-15-27-7 — Limitations on eligibility information available through immediate access systems

Indiana·Art. 15 MEDICAID·Ch. 27 Confidentiality and Release of Information

Information released under section 6 of this chapter is limited to the following:

(1)Disclosure of whether an individual has been determined to be eligible for Medicaid or whether the individual has an application pending.
(2)The date the individual became eligible for Medicaid and the individual's Medicaid number.
(3)Restrictions, if any, on the scope of services to be reimbursed under the Medicaid program for the individual.
(4)Information concerning third party liability. [Pre-1992 Revision Citation: 12-1-7-28.5(b).]
